MP seeks law to suspend judges facing serious allegations

NEW DELHI: DMK Rajya Sabha MP demanded the govt to bring a legislation with provision for suspension of judges facing serious allegations with strong evidence while highlighting that impeachment is a complicated process.Speaking during Zero Hour on Thursday, Wilson said, “We must legislate for a mechanism to suspend judges facing serious allegations with clinching evidence without compromising independence of judiciary, to retain public faith in the judiciary. Impeachment is a long drawn and extremely complicated process.”This demand comes at a time when the impeachment proceeding against Justice Yashwant Varma is pending before the Lok Sabha.Wilson also raised that in the last five years, out of 593 judges appointed to high courts, 473 judges — nearly 80% — belong to the forward communities. “Even in the Supreme Court today, there is only one woman judge, two judges belonging to religious minorities, one judge from the Scheduled Caste, and no judge from the Scheduled Tribes. There is a need for broader social representation so that the judiciary reflects the diversity of our society,” he added.
